Holomorphic normal forms of six-dimensional totally nondegenerate CR manifolds in C^5
Abstract
The class of six-dimensional totally nondegenerate CR submanifolds in $\mathbb C^5$ contains an infinite number of models parameterized by nonzero pairs $(a, b)\in\mathbb C\times\mathbb R$ appearing in their defining equations. Employing the equivariant moving frame method, we construct normal forms of this class. The applied normalizations yield into fourteen biholomorphically inequivalent subclasses, each with its own normal form. For each subclass, we determine the Lie algebra of infinitesimal CR automorphisms. Finally, using the method of involution, we prove the convergence of the constructed normal forms.
